SIM-153LH+
Features
wide bandwidth, 3200 to 15000 MHz
low conversion loss, 6.1 dB typ.
high L-R isolation, 36 dB typ.
excellent IF BW, DC to 4000 MHz
LTCC double balanced mixer
low profi le, 0.08"
protected by US patent 7,027,795
useable as up and down converter
Applications
satellite up and down converters
defense radar and communications
line of sight links
federal fi xed service
WIFI
blue tooth
VSAT
ISM
